#bfca5e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bfca5e is composed of 74.9% red, 79.2%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.5%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 66.1 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 58%. #bfca5e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ffbc with #7f9500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#bfca5e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fafbf2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bfca5e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#98998f is the less saturated color, while #e6fb2d is the most saturated one.
